"""Schema validation tests for all GraphQL queries and mutations. Validates every query and mutation in the tool QUERIES/MUTATIONS dicts against the Unraid GraphQL SDL schema to catch syntax errors, missing fields, and type mismatches before they reach production. """ from pathlib import Path import pytest from graphql import DocumentNode, GraphQLSchema, build_schema, parse, validate SCHEMA_PATH = Path(__file__).resolve().parents[2] / "docs" / "unraid-schema.graphql" @pytest.fixture(scope="module") def schema() -> GraphQLSchema: """Load and cache the Unraid GraphQL schema for the entire test module.""" schema_sdl = SCHEMA_PATH.read_text() return build_schema(schema_sdl) def _validate_operation(schema: GraphQLSchema, query_str: str) -> list[str]: """Parse and validate a GraphQL operation against the schema.""" doc: DocumentNode = parse(query_str) errors = validate(schema, doc) return [str(e) for e in errors] # ============================================================================ # Info Tool (19 queries) # f"comprehensive check query validation failed: {errors}" # ============================================================================ # Cross-cutting Validation # ============================================================================ class TestSchemaCompleteness: """Validate that all tool operations are covered by the schema.""" def test_all_tool_queries_validate(self, schema: GraphQLSchema) -> None: """Bulk-validate every query across all tools.""" import importlib tool_modules = [ "unraid_mcp.tools.info", "unraid_mcp.tools.array", "unraid_mcp.tools.storage", "unraid_mcp.tools.docker", "unraid_mcp.tools.virtualization", "unraid_mcp.tools.notifications", "unraid_mcp.tools.rclone", "unraid_mcp.tools.users", "unraid_mcp.tools.keys", ] failures: list[str] = [] total = 0 for module_path in tool_modules: mod = importlib.import_module(module_path) tool_name = module_path.split(".")[-1] queries = getattr(mod, "QUERIES", {}) for action, query_str in queries.items(): total += 1 errors = _validate_operation(schema, query_str) if errors: failures.append(f"{tool_name}/QUERIES/{action}: {errors[0]}") mutations = getattr(mod, "MUTATIONS", {}) for action, query_str in mutations.items(): total += 1 errors = _validate_operation(schema, query_str) if errors: failures.append(f"{tool_name}/MUTATIONS/{action}: {errors[0]}") assert not failures, ( f"{len(failures)} of {total} operations failed validation:\n" + "\n".join(failures) ) def
